FILE PHOTO -- The U-2 Dragon Lady, shown here on a training mission, is now operating with an upgrade that simultaneously provides real-time intelligence to combatants in the field and ground stations in the United States. The Dual Data Link 2 enables the Dragon Lady to transmit collected intelligence to ground-sites where the Army, Navy or Marines can immediately have access to the Air Force’s intelligence images.
